ESSEX were able to get their hands on the County Championship title after finishing the campaign unbeaten.

Champions Essex completed their history-making season with a convincing 376 run win against Yorkshire in Chelmsford yesterday.

And head coach Chris Silverwood was quick to praise his side’s outstanding achievement.

“The achievement is incredible to be honest,” said Silverwood.

“But the whole team has contributed.

“The bowling attack has been relentless and we make it difficult for the opposition.

“Jamie Porter stepped up beautifully, Simon Harmer has fit in well, Sam Cook has now come in and everybody has done their bit.

“The bowlers have done exceptionally well this season but everyone’s contribution has been shared equally.

“I think we have scored 13 hundreds this season, with them coming from eight different players.

“So the batsmen have done their bit as well.”

Having gone the campaign without suffering a single defeat, Silverwood knows that Essex’s opponents will be eager to beat the champions.

But the head coach has challenged his players to go on and replicate the form demonstrated in the triumphant campaign.

“You don’t win a Championship everyday so we have to take it all in, savour the moment and enjoy this,” said Silverwood.

“That feeling that the players have got of winning this now should give them motivation to drive on and do the same again next year. Come January, all the teams are level again and that is it.

“We will move forward and I don’t think it will take a lot of motivation to spur these players on for next season. We can’t allow complacency to come in, so it will be important to remind them that we are starting again.

“Everyone will want to beat us next season and it is up to us to make sure we stand up to the challenge.”
